Make some shadow puppets and use them to tell a story.
In this session, we’ll provide the screen, light and card – you provide the imagination, the drawings, the cutting skills and the hands to hold the puppets.
This will be an ideal session for families to create a tiny tale together, or for two or three friends to collaborate – it could be based on a tale you know or be a completely new tiny tale.

Sue has been telling tales for hundreds of years (Well, that’s a tall tale if ever there was one!)
She lives on the Isle of Wight and has told tales on the tops of hills, sandblasted by beach debris, under swaying trees and in many other strange (and not so strange) places.
She has helped countless children create their own stories and is one of the organisers of the IW Story Festival.
She loves passing on the story gems that have come her way, intent on keeping alive the oral tradition. Folk tales, nursery tales, tales of wonder and tales to inspire or scare you – she will share them all. Just make sure you pass them on too.
